excel计算为什么不求和
作者:路由通
|
51人看过
发布时间:2025-11-09 08:42:48
标签:
当表格中求和公式返回异常结果时,往往源于数据格式错乱、隐藏字符干扰或计算设置偏差等十二类常见问题。本文通过十八个实操场景深度解析求和失效的根源,涵盖文本型数字转换、循环引用排查、合并单元格处理等典型案例,并提供基于官方文档的解决方案。无论是财务统计还是日常数据处理,这些系统性的排查方法都能帮助用户快速定位并修复计算异常。
数据格式文本化导致的求和失效
当数字被存储为文本格式时,求和公式会完全忽略这些看似数值的单元格。这种情况常发生在从数据库导入或粘贴网页数据时。通过选中单元格区域后观察编辑栏,若数值左侧显示绿色三角标记,则说明存在文本型数字。解决方法包括使用“分列”功能批量转换:选中数据列后点击“数据”选项卡中的“分列”,直接点击完成即可将文本转为数值。另一种方案是输入数字1后复制,选择性粘贴时选择“乘”运算,通过数学运算强制格式转换。 不可见字符的干扰现象 隐藏在单元格内的空格、换行符等不可见字符会导致数值识别失败。例如从网页复制的价格数据可能包含不间断空格( )。通过函数=LEN(单元格)检查字符数,若结果大于实际数字位数则存在隐藏字符。使用查找替换功能时,需在查找框内输入空格(按空格键),替换框保持空白。对于更复杂的非打印字符,可结合CLEAN函数与TRIM函数嵌套处理:=VALUE(TRIM(CLEAN(单元格)))。 计算选项误设为手动模式 在“公式”选项卡的“计算选项”中,若设置为手动计算,修改数据后公式结果不会自动更新。表现为编辑单元格后求和结果仍显示旧值,按功能键F9可强制重算。该设置常见于包含大量复杂公式的工作簿,为防止卡顿而启用手动计算。长期使用的工作簿可能因意外操作触发此模式,可通过设置“文件→选项→公式→自动重算”恢复。 循环引用引发的计算中断 当公式直接或间接引用自身所在单元格时,软件会提示循环引用并停止计算。例如在单元格输入=A1+1后,该单元格会不断尝试自我累加。状态栏会显示“循环引用”警告,并指示问题单元格地址。通过“公式→错误检查→循环引用”菜单可定位问题源,修改公式解除自引用即可恢复正常求和。 合并单元格对求和范围的影响 对包含合并单元格的区域直接求和时,实际只计算合并区域首个单元格的值。例如将A1:A3合并后存放数值100,求和公式结果仅为100而非300。解决方案是取消合并后填充数据:选中区域后点击“合并后居中”取消合并,按功能键F5定位空值,输入等号后指向上一单元格,最后按组合键Ctrl+回车批量填充。 错误值在求和过程中的传播 当求和范围内存在错误值(如N/A、VALUE!等),整个求和公式会返回错误。可先用IFERROR函数隔离错误值:=SUM(IFERROR(数值区域,0)),输入后需按组合键Ctrl+Shift+回车确认数组公式。对于需要保留错误提示的场景,建议使用AGGREGATE函数第9参数忽略错误:=AGGREGATE(9,6,求和区域)。 浮点运算精度造成的误差累积 计算机二进制浮点运算可能导致小数点后微小误差,例如计算10.01-10+0.01结果可能显示为0.0000000000000018而非0。通过“文件→选项→高级→计算此工作簿时”勾选“将精度设为所显示的精度”可缓解此问题,但会永久改变原始数据。更稳妥的方案是使用ROUND函数约束精度:=ROUND(SUM(区域),2)。 筛选状态下的求和范围偏差 常规SUM函数会对隐藏行继续求和,与筛选后可见单元格求和结果不符。应改用SUBTOTAL函数第9参数:=SUBTOTAL(109,求和区域),该函数会自动忽略筛选隐藏的行。需要注意的是,手动隐藏的行同样会被忽略,如需区分筛选隐藏与手动隐藏,需结合VBA实现。 引用区域存在逻辑值参与计算 若求和区域混入TRUE/FALSE逻辑值,SUM函数会将TRUE视为1,FALSE视为0参与计算。例如区域包含1,2,TRUE时,求和结果为4而非3。使用公式求值时可通过功能键F9查看各元素转换结果。预防措施是在数据录入阶段规范类型,检测时可使用COUNT函数统计数值单元格数量进行交叉验证。 多维引用造成的计算异常 跨工作簿引用或数组公式可能生成多维引用,导致SUM返回错误。常见于使用区域运算符(冒号)引用多个不连续区域时。解决方案是改用SUMIFS函数整合条件,或通过INDIRECT函数构建标准引用。对于已存在的多维引用,可将其输入到新单元格观察返回结果维度,重新设计引用结构。 单元格保护状态阻碍公式更新 当工作表启用保护且未勾选“允许编辑对象”时,依赖链接外部数据的公式可能无法更新。表现为打开工作簿时求和结果保持旧值,手动编辑公式后恢复。需通过“审阅→撤销工作表保护”后,在保护设置中勾选“编辑对象”选项重新保护。对于共享工作簿,需由创建者调整保护设置。 自定义格式对数值显示的误导 单元格自定义格式可能使实际数值与显示值不符,例如设置“0”格式后输入12.6显示为13,但求和时仍按12.6计算。通过编辑栏可查看真实数值,或使用=单元格地址1公式验证实际值。重要数据汇总前应统一设置为“常规”格式检查原始值。 公式迭代计算次数的限制 涉及循环引用的公式在开启迭代计算后,若未达到收敛条件就超过最大迭代次数(默认100次),会导致求和结果不准确。可通过“文件→选项→公式→启用迭代计算”调整最大次数和最大误差。对于财务建模中的循环计算,建议使用代数方法解除循环引用而非依赖迭代。 区域包含空文本的特殊情况 使用公式=""返回的空文本会被SUM函数视为0,但COUNT函数不会计入。这种不一致可能导致统计口径偏差。检测空文本可使用=LEN(单元格)=0判断,清理空文本可结合IF函数:=SUM(IF(LEN(区域)>0,区域,0))数组公式。 外部链接断裂引发的更新失败 当求和公式引用其他工作簿数据且源文件路径变更时,会出现更新中断。通过“数据→编辑链接”可查看断裂链接,点击“更改源”重新定位文件。对于已断裂的引用,可使用查找替换功能批量更新路径,或转为内部引用避免依赖外部文件。 数组公式未按规范输入的问题 部分求和数组公式需按组合键Ctrl+Shift+回车完成输入,否则仅计算首行结果。例如=SUM(IF(条件区域=条件,数值区域))输入后若未显示花括号,则结果错误。新版动态数组功能已缓解此问题,但传统版本仍需严格遵循数组公式输入规则。 系统区域设置与格式冲突 不同地区数值格式中分隔符用法不同(如千分位逗号与小数点混淆),可能导致数字解析错误。例如欧洲格式“1.234”表示1234,而标准格式表示1.234。通过“控制面板→区域设置”检查系统配置,或在公式中使用NUMBERVALUE函数明确指定分隔符:=NUMBERVALUE(文本,",",".")。 内存溢出导致的临时计算故障 处理超大量数据时可能因内存不足出现计算中断,表现为公式返回VALUE!错误。可通过拆分工作簿、启用64位版本、增加虚拟内存缓解。临时解决方案是分阶段计算:将SUM分解为多个小范围SUM后再汇总,减少单次计算负荷。
相关文章
本文将全面解析表格处理工具中实现自动求和的十二种核心方法,涵盖基础操作与高阶应用场景。从最基础的自动求和按钮到数组公式的灵活运用,每个技巧均配备典型操作案例。内容严格依据官方操作指南编写,确保技巧的准确性和实用性,帮助用户系统掌握数据汇总的多种解决方案,显著提升工作效率。
2025-11-09 08:42:34
343人看过
掌握电子表格软件的操作技能已从基础办公能力演变为职场核心竞争力。本文通过十二个维度系统解析电子表格技能层次体系,涵盖数据处理、函数嵌套、动态看板等进阶应用场景,结合财务建模、销售分析等实际案例,揭示电子表格高手如何通过自动化流程提升十倍工作效率。
2025-11-09 08:42:25
252人看过
当我们在处理文档时遭遇复制功能失灵,往往意味着文档本身设置了特殊限制或系统存在兼容性问题。本文通过十二个常见场景剖析复制失败的深层原因,涵盖文档保护机制、格式冲突、软件故障等关键因素。每个问题均配有实际案例说明,并提供经过验证的解决方案,帮助用户快速定位问题并恢复正常的文档操作流程。
2025-11-09 08:41:44
375人看过
在文档处理过程中,用户时常遇到页面中间意外出现半页空白的情况,这通常由段落格式设置、分页符控制或页面布局参数引起。本文通过十二个常见场景分析,结合具体操作案例,系统阐述空白页产生的原理及解决方法,帮助用户从根本上掌握文档格式精要。
2025-11-09 08:41:35
107人看过
在处理文档时,许多用户都遭遇过文本内容自动前移的困扰。这种现象背后隐藏着多种技术原因,包括段落格式设置异常、文档模板兼容性问题、隐藏符号干扰以及软件功能误触等关键因素。本文将系统解析十二种常见诱因,通过具体操作案例演示如何快速定位问题源头,并提供切实可行的解决方案。无论是缩进参数配置错误还是节分隔符引发的布局混乱,读者都能找到对应的处理思路,最终实现精准控制文档排版效果。
2025-11-09 08:41:33
319人看过
图片体积不大但在Word文档中却占用巨大空间,这一问题困扰着众多用户。本文深入剖析了十二个关键因素,从分辨率误解、默认嵌入方式到压缩机制失效等层面展开分析。通过具体案例与微软官方技术文档佐证,提供可操作的解决方案,帮助读者彻底掌握Word图片体积控制的专业技巧。
2025-11-09 08:41:26
39人看过
热门推荐
资讯中心:


.webp)
.webp)
.webp)
.webp)